Recognizing Red Flags: Avoiding Casino Deception
Stepping into a casino can be exciting, yet staying vigilant is crucial. Casino fraud can take many forms, from rigged games to skilled con artists trying to defraud your money. Fortunately, you can learn the signs to avoid becoming a victim.
One key suggestion is to watch the dealers and staff. Are they appear nervous or suspicious? Do they any unusual behavior, like frequently changing cards or dealing too fast?
Another indication is when a game seems too good to be true. If the payouts are unusually high or the odds seem impossible, exercise caution. It's best to opt to games you know well.
- Furthermore, be cautious of individuals who contact you with offers that seem too good to be true. They might try to lure you into scams or manipulate you into gambling more than you can afford.
- Keep a close eye on your money. Don't transport large sums of cash with you, and be mindful of your surroundings to avoid theft.
In the end, trust your instincts. If something feels off or questionable, it's best to remove yourself from the situation. Remember, g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a way to earn income.

Your Lucky Day Turned Sour?
Walking out of a casino with empty pockets after a hot run is disheartening enough, but uncovering evidence of fraud adds insult to injury. Unfortunately, casino scams are more common than you might think. Whether it's rigged machines, fraudulent games, or even coordinated scams targeting unsuspecting players, there are many ways your day at the casino can turn into a nightmare.
- If you suspect foul play, don't hesitate to act. Immediately document any evidence with casino management.
- Contact reputable gaming authorities and law enforcement agencies if your concerns aren't addressed by the casino.
- Be aware of common scams like unrealistic payouts and never share sensitive information with anyone you don't trust.
Remember, your safety and financial security are paramount. By staying vigilant and knowing your rights, you can help avoid falling prey to fraud.
